About the event
SUNDAY 18TH JANUARY | 10.30-12.30PM
Have a go at the mindful art of hand embroidery with textile artist Sophie Neville. This workshop is suitable for beginners, or people who have tried hand embroidery before and want to know more. Beginners will learn the basic stitches needed to get started on an embroidery project. Those who have embroidered before will be able to practice their skills with others and ask any questions they have.
Never mastered french knots? Want to learn some more decorative stitches? Need a hand with a certain stitch? This is your opportunity to ask!
